Which stimulus causes the roots of seedling to grow downard ?

Biology
1 answer:
Sergeu [11.5K]3 years ago
7 0
Gravity
Plant roots always grow downward because specialized cells in root caps detect and respond to gravity. This is an example of a tropism. A tropism is a turning toward or away from a stimulus in the environment. Growing toward gravity is called geotropism.
